Idaho Code § 18-6401 — Riot Defined.

TITLE 18 CRIMES AND PUNISHMENTS CHAPTER 64 RIOT, ROUT, UNLAWFUL ASSEMBLY, PRIZE FIGHTING, DISTURBING PEACE 18-6401. Riot defined. Any action, use of force or violence, or threat thereof, disturbing the public peace, or any threat to use such force or violence, if accompanied by immediate power of execution, by two (2) or more persons acting together, and without authority of law, which results in: (a)  physical injury to any person; or (b)  damage or destruction to public or private property; or (c)  a disturbance of the public peace; is a riot.

History:[18-6401, added 1972, ch. 336, sec. 1, p. 964; am. 1981, ch. 123, sec. 1, p. 211.]
